在当今数字化时代,语音通话已成为人们沟通的重要方式。无论是亲朋好友的日常交流,还是商务合作的远程沟通,语音通话都扮演着不可或缺的角色。随着技术的不断发展,语音通话SDK应运而生,成为了连接你我数字声音纽带的桥梁。本文将为您详细介绍语音通话SDK的功能、优势以及应用场景。
一、语音通话SDK概述
语音通话SDK(Software Development Kit)是指一套用于实现语音通话功能的软件开发工具包。它为开发者提供了丰富的API接口,使开发者能够快速、便捷地在自己的应用程序中集成语音通话功能。语音通话SDK主要由语音编解码器、网络传输协议、音视频采集与播放模块等组成。
二、语音通话SDK功能
语音编解码:语音通话SDK内置多种语音编解码算法,如G.711、G.729、AMR等,支持多种语音编码格式,确保通话质量。
网络传输:语音通话SDK采用先进的网络传输协议,如UDP、TCP等,实现语音数据的实时传输,降低延迟和丢包率。
音视频采集与播放:语音通话SDK支持多种音视频采集设备,如麦克风、摄像头等,实现音视频数据的采集与播放。
通话控制:语音通话SDK提供丰富的通话控制功能,如通话录音、静音、免提、耳机切换等,满足用户个性化需求。
音质优化:语音通话SDK具备强大的音质优化功能,如回声消除、噪声抑制等,提升通话音质。
多平台支持:语音通话SDK支持多种操作系统,如Android、iOS、Windows等,满足不同平台的应用需求。
三、语音通话SDK优势
高效开发:语音通话SDK提供丰富的API接口和示例代码,使开发者能够快速上手,降低开发难度。
高稳定性:语音通话SDK经过严格测试,具有高稳定性,保障通话质量。
丰富功能:语音通话SDK支持多种功能,满足用户个性化需求。
良好的兼容性:语音通话SDK支持多种操作系统和设备,具有良好的兼容性。
成本低:相比于自研语音通话功能,使用语音通话SDK可降低开发成本。
四、语音通话SDK应用场景
社交软件:语音通话SDK可应用于社交软件,如微信、QQ等,实现语音聊天、语音通话等功能。
在线教育:语音通话SDK可应用于在线教育平台,实现师生之间的实时语音互动。
企业通讯:语音通话SDK可应用于企业通讯软件,实现员工之间的远程沟通。
在线游戏:语音通话SDK可应用于在线游戏,实现玩家之间的语音交流。
远程医疗:语音通话SDK可应用于远程医疗平台,实现医生与患者之间的语音咨询。
总之,语音通话SDK作为连接你我数字声音纽带的桥梁,具有高效、稳定、丰富的功能等特点。随着技术的不断发展,语音通话SDK将在更多领域发挥重要作用,为人们的生活和工作带来便利。